Light reflected at 55.2 degree from a window is completely polarized. a) What is the window's index of retraction of the glass of the window? When using a light meter If was found that the intensity of this reflected light, at the position of the meter Is 9OCd. A linear polarizer is then placed between the meter and the window with Its axis making an angle of 32 with me axis of polarization of the reflected light. b) What is an Cd. the Intensity measured by the meter then? A second linear polarizer is then placed between the meter and the first polarizer It was oriented Such mat its axis makes an angle of 38 degree with the axis of polarization of the first polarizer. c What is in Cd, the intensity measured by the meter then?

Explanation / Answer

For linear polarization

@i + @t = 90

Where @i = angle of incidence or angle of relfection

@t = angle of refraction

Where @i = tan-1 ( nwindow / nair)

tan@i = ( nwindow / nair)

  ( nwindow / 1) = tan55.2

nwindow  = 1.438

b) According to Malus law

I1 = Io cos2@

= (90 Cd ) (cos32)2

= 64.72 Cd

c)   

I2 = I1 cos2@

= (64.72 Cd ) (cos38)2

= 40.19 Cd
